2

Ладно, может и нет, но я немного запутался, адрес DNS-сервера получен модемом (через DHCP), так почему это имеет значение, если мы изменим DNS-адрес в Windows? Конфигурация операционной системы имеет приоритет над конфигурацией модема? И действительно ли эта конфигурация работает быстрее, чем предоставляемая ISP, или это просто плацебо?

5 ответов5

2

Да, DNS является предпочтительной услугой, вы можете выбрать DNS для конечного пользователя и даже создать статический DNS на своем хосте.

2

Ответ - да: ваша ОС будет использовать любые DNS-серверы, которые вы ей скажете. Модем предоставляет некоторые DNS-серверы Интернет-провайдеру, и затем он передает их своим клиентам через DHCP, но клиенты могут свободно игнорировать их и использовать альтернативные серверы, если захотят.

2

Одним словом, да - настройке ОС отдается приоритет. Ваша система получит DNS-сервер от своего DHCP-сервера (он же модем), который, в свою очередь, получит настройки DNS от вашего провайдера. Но если вы введете значение в модем и дадите компьютеру оттуда его забрать, то это будет DNS-сервер. И если вы принудительно установите значение на своем компьютере, это значение будет использоваться независимо от того, что установил ваш модем или вышестоящий провайдер.

0

Глупые мальчики ...

DNS-серверы Google перечислены в официальной базе данных Internic, размещенной на ICAAN. DNS-серверы Google перечислены как:

ns1.google.com

ns2.google.com

ns3.google.com

ns4.google.com

Эти серверы имеют один IP-адрес каждый, хотя могут быть распределители нагрузки, распространяющие запросы на ферму.

Когда клиенту требуется IP-адрес для поисковой системы Google, он запрашивает сервер связывания, который настроен в конфигурации сети для этой рабочей станции. Если этот сервер связывания не знает IP-адрес Google (или диапазон IP-адресов), он может запросить его у любого из 4 серверов связывания Google. Затем он будет кешировать ответ, если кому-то еще нужно будет знать IP-адрес Google, чтобы серверы связываний Google не подвергались ударам каждый раз, когда кому-то нужен IP-адрес.

Так устроена система привязки. Как распределенная система поиска.

0

На вашем ПК у вас есть 3 варианта:

  1. Настройте статический IP-адрес и предоставьте DNS-сервер (ы) для использования.
  2. Настройте свой компьютер на использование DHCP.
  3. Настройте ПК на использование DHCP, но также предоставьте DNS-сервер (ы) для использования.

В сценарии 2 ваш компьютер получает все необходимое (IP-адрес, маску сети, маршрутизатор, DNS-сервер) с маршрутизатора. В сценарии 2 ваш ПК получает больше всего (IP-адрес, маска сети, маршрутизатор) от маршрутизатора, но вы переопределяете DNS-сервер (ы) для использования. Маршрутизатор может по-прежнему сообщать ПК, какой DNS-сервер (ы) он может использовать, но ПК будет игнорировать это и использовать настроенные вами.

Как ваш маршрутизатор узнает о DNS-сервере (ах) от вашего интернет-провайдера? Потому что ваш маршрутизатор использует DHCP для связи с вашим Интернет-провайдером и получения его IP-адреса ... и DNS-серверов. Интернет-провайдер скажет вашему маршрутизатору использовать его собственный DNS-сервер (ы). Как и в случае с ПК, некоторые маршрутизаторы позволяют предоставлять альтернативный DNS-сервер (ы) в качестве переопределения.

Если вы измените DNS-сервер (ы) на вашем ПК, это повлияет только на этот ПК, никакой другой ПК и не маршрутизатор. Если вы измените DNS-сервер (ы) на своем маршрутизаторе, это повлияет на сам маршрутизатор и на все ПК, которые изучают DNS-сервер (ы) от маршрутизатора.

Вы спросили, есть ли преимущество при использовании Google DNS. Я прочитал о трех причинах:

  1. Google DNS быстрее
  2. Google DNS более безопасен
  3. Google DNS поставляется без цензуры

Я не уверен, что Google DNS действительно быстрее. Я надеюсь, что хороший поставщик знает, что он делает, и что вы извлекаете выгоду из короткого пути от вашего маршрутизатора до DNS-сервера вашего провайдера, который полностью контролируется провайдером и может быть оптимизирован. Если вы хотите проверить, какой DNS самый быстрый, вы можете использовать namebench.
Кстати, я сомневаюсь, что скорость актуальна. Разрешение DNS занимает миллисекунды. И если компьютер однажды разрешил имя в IP-адрес, он некоторое время кэширует эту информацию. Таким образом, второй запрос разрешения DNS только через несколько секунд не приведет к отправке какого-либо пакета на какой-либо DNS-сервер. Вы можете просмотреть список кэшированных DNS-имен, если хотите: запустите cmd.exe и там введите ipconfig /displaydns).

Вторая причина - более безопасный DNS, но также это зависит от вашего интернет-провайдера и используемого DNS-сервера.

Третья причина, вероятно, хорошая. Если вы живете в стране с цензурой и / или DNS-фильтрацией, некоторые DNS-имена могут не попасть в черный список и не быть разрешены вашим провайдером. Ваш Интернет-провайдер может не иметь выбора по юридическим причинам. В этом случае Google DNS, который (или претендует на то, чтобы) не подвергался цензуре / нефильтровался, является хорошей альтернативой для получения полного доступа в Интернет. Конечно, это может не сработать во всех странах, поскольку интернет-провайдеры могут также отфильтровывать трафик с / на Google DNS.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.